C11 - Unique Juvenile Anomalocaridid Aegirocassis benmoulai Ordovician Fezouata Fm Brachyaspidion sulcatum 00 143851424920 L141- Whole NWAAegirocassis is an extinct genus of anomalocarid arthropod belonging to the family Hurdiidae that lived 480 million years ago during the early Ordovician. It is known by a single species, Aegirocassis benmoulai.
